Slot Volatility Explained

The volatility of a slot machine is a key element that can impact your chances of winning. Machines that have low volatility pay out smaller amounts more frequently. Those with high volatility require more risk but offer larger payouts.

This study uses longitudinal panel regressions to analyze the behavior of regular online slot players from two operators. The results show that the daily session duration, financial losses and decreased deposits all increase with volatility relative average.

Low-medium volatility

Low-volatility slots provide frequent, small payouts, and are perfect for players with a small budget. These games are generally fast-paced and exciting, but do not offer the large wins of high-volatility classic casino slots. Additionally they are usually less risky and may stretch the bankroll of a player for longer playing sessions. These slots are popular among novices who want a secure gambling experience.

The medium-volatility category is the middle space between high and low-volatility slots. These games have moderately frequent wins, with modest payouts, but also offer larger payouts when the opportunity arises. This balance makes them a great choice for players of all levels who enjoy the challenge of securing significant wins.

It can be a challenge to determine a slot's volatile level, but there are some easy ways to do it. You can first check the paytable to see what symbols are paid out. If, for instance 4 of a kind symbols pay out low amounts, while 5 of a sort will pay out more (between 10x and 15x) The game is likely to be a high volatility slot. Alternately, you can try playing the slot in demo mode to get a sense of the amount that the game will pay you.

The frequency of hits is a different method to measure the volatility of a slot machine. This measure measures the frequency of the slot that awards prizes, but does not take into account the worth of the prizes. High-volatility slot machines are usually associated with lower winning frequency than low volatility games. They might require more spins before a winning combination is made.

Medium variance

Slots that have moderate variance are great for players who wish to combine regular modest wins and the possibility of bigger payouts. These games typically offer higher hit rates than low-risk slot machines, but they also feature lower payback percentages. Some of the most popular examples of medium variance slot machines are Cleopatra, Guns 'N Roses, and 9 Masks of Fire.

Unlike RTP, which has little to relate to actual payout frequency, variance is a measure of how often you're likely to win and the size of the wins. It's important to keep in mind that variance is only one of the many variables that can impact how often you win.

High variance slots have a lower hit frequency, meaning that they are more likely to experience long periods of dry spells without triggering a win or activating the bonus game. However, they can still be enjoyable to play if you're ready for this and are willing to take the risk. If you're lucky, they could pay out large payouts.

Low volatility slots, on the contrary they have a greater hit rate and provide smaller but more frequent payouts. They are a safe bet, and are a great choice for players who aren't ready to play high-risk slots.

A good way to test out a slot's volatility is to try it for free in demo mode. This will allow you to gain more understanding of the potential wins and losses of each spin, and determine whether this slot is suitable for you.
